The full license document is available from http://creativecommons.org/licenses/by-sa/2.5/legalcode . --------------------------------------------------------------------------- Splash Screen ============= In this step, we'll go over the use of background and splash screens to enhance the look and feel of the application. Background ---------- To add a background to the application, you need to add an :qt:`Image ` element on the main window: .. code-block:: js // main.qml Window { ... Image { source:"images/background.jpg" } ... } Splash Screen ------------- On the application startup, we want to display an image while the `HomePage` is being loaded. One trick for making our application look smooth is to use a screenshot of `HomePage` as the default splash screen with a text message telling the user that the application is loading: .. image:: img/splash.png :scale: 65% :align: center We will then need to declare a :qt:`QSplashScreen ` object in `main.cpp`: .. code-block:: js // main.cpp int main(int argc, char argv[]) { ... QSplashScreen splash( QPixmap(":images/splash.png"), Qt::WindowStaysOnTopHint); ... } The `splash` object will display the splash screen with a small message: .. code-block:: cpp //main.cpp splash.show(); splash.showMessage( "Loading Database...", Qt::AlignHCenter, Qt::white); Then we process all the pending events in order to create a `QmlApplicationViewer` object and set `main.qml` as the main qml file: .. code-block:: cpp app.processEvents(); QmlApplicationViewer viewer; viewer.setMainQmlFile(QLatin1String("qml/TodoList/main.qml")); viewer.showExpanded(); Once the `viewer` is loaded, we close the splash and display the `main.qml` file content: .. code-block:: cpp // main.cpp ... app.processEvents(); splash.finish(&viewer); return app.exec(); } .. rubric:: What's next?
